Jacob Klein hat geschrieben:Any idea why the pretty purple lines have stopped, on the Server Status graphs?
... especially the first graph?
http://www.rnaworld.de/rnaworld/server_status.php
Yes. I patched the scheduler to send out the one result that was stuck in there for ages. Now there are no unsend results. Thus the query that updates the graphs does not return anything, which is different from returning 0 (zero) which is why the graphs seem to have disappeared. All of the graphs behave the same way. I could make the queries more complicated so they return a proper zero but more complicated in this case means more strain on the DB. I don't see the gain right now.

Edit: I think I found an easier way. Let's see after the next update of the graphs.

A problem with Task 14952905:

http://www.rnaworld.de/rnaworld/result. ... d=14952905

Every time it starts running, it runs a little over 10 minutes, then goes into a state of:

Postponed: VM Hypervisor failed to enter an online state in a timely fashion.

No checkpoint was written first. Windows 10 requires fairly frequent reboots for updates, and after every such reboot, the elapsed time drops to zero.

The only other BOINC project I subscribe to that has VM workunits is showing the same problem.

The deadline is over 5 months in the future, so I'll try to fix it.

I don't think I've ever had any successful VM tasks before, so could anyone suggest what could be the problem?

The normal ways of checking the version number don't work with VirtualBox, so is another way available?
